Total Student Population Comparison

The total student population of selected colleges is 86,531 with 51,839 female students and 34,692 male students. This enrollment statistics is based on the latest data from IPEDS, U.S. Department of Education for academic year 2022-2023. The following table compares the student population for both undergraduate and graduate schools between selected colleges.
Among the selected colleges, Valencia College has the most enrolled students of 43,370, while The College of the Florida Keys has the least number of students of 920 for both in graduate and undergraduate programs.
Student Population Comparison Between Selected Colleges
NameTotalMenWomen
Daytona State College 11,5844,506 7,078
The College of the Florida Keys 920409 511
Palm Beach State College 24,2239,681 14,542
Saint Johns River State College 6,4342,365 4,069
Valencia College 43,37017,731 25,639
University of South Florida-Sarasota-Manatee no recent data available (probably not active)
Total86,531 34,69251,839

Distance Learning (Online Class) Enrollment

The following table compares 2022-2023 distance learning enrollment for both undergraduate and graduate programs between selected colleges. In undergraduate programs, out of total 86,531 students, 38,418 students (44.40%) have taken courses only through distance learning and 23,720 students (27.41%) have learned from at least one online course.
